The Power of Lazy Loading: Enhancing Website Performance and User Experience

How Implementing Lazy Loading Can Transform Your Website’s Speed and Engagement

Syed Maroob
ILLUMINATION
3 min readJun 14, 2023

--

The Power of Lazy Loading: Enhancing Website Performance and User Experience
Photo by Mike van den Bos on Unsplash

In the fast-paced digital world, website performance is crucial for attracting and retaining visitors. One effective technique to optimize website loading times and enhance user experience is lazy loading. Lazy loading is a strategy that defers the loading of non-essential content, such as images, until the user needs it. In this blog post, we will explore what lazy loading is and delve into five compelling reasons why implementing this technique can greatly improve your website.

1- Faster Initial Page Load:

One of the main benefits of lazy loading is its ability to expedite the initial page load. By loading only the essential content initially and deferring the loading of non-critical elements like images, your website can load faster. This leads to improved user satisfaction, reduced bounce rates, and increased engagement. Visitors are more likely to stay on a website that loads quickly, enhancing their overall experience and increasing the chances of conversion.

2- Improved User Experience:

Lazy loading significantly enhances the user experience by prioritizing the content that users see first. With lazy loading, the initial focus is on delivering the core textual and interactive elements of your website, while images and other non-essential elements load progressively as the user scrolls. This approach ensures that visitors can quickly access the information they seek without having to wait for all the images to load. By providing a seamless and interactive browsing experience, you can keep users engaged and encourage them to explore more of your content.

3- Reduced Bandwidth Usage:

Bandwidth consumption is a critical factor, especially for users with limited data plans or slower internet connections. Lazy loading optimizes bandwidth usage by loading images only when they are needed. This strategy saves valuable bandwidth, reducing data usage and associated costs for users. It also ensures a smoother browsing experience by preventing excessive data transfer, which can cause page loading delays and frustrate visitors. By implementing lazy loading, you demonstrate consideration for your users’ data usage, which can lead to increased customer satisfaction and loyalty.

4- Enhanced Mobile Performance:

Mobile browsing continues to dominate the digital landscape, making mobile optimization a top priority. Lazy loading plays a vital role in improving mobile performance by optimizing resource usage. Since mobile devices often have limited processing power and smaller screens, loading all images simultaneously can lead to slower page rendering and negatively impact the user experience. With lazy loading, mobile users can enjoy faster loading times, reduced data consumption, and a seamless browsing experience, regardless of their device’s limitations.

5- Search Engine Optimization (SEO) Benefits:

Search engines consider website speed as a crucial factor for search rankings. By implementing lazy loading, you can improve your website’s loading times, which positively impacts your SEO efforts. Faster-loading websites tend to rank higher in search results, leading to increased organic traffic and visibility. Lazy loading helps search engine crawlers efficiently navigate your website, ensuring that relevant content is indexed and increasing the likelihood of ranking higher for relevant search queries.

Conclusion: Lazy loading is an effective technique for optimizing website performance and improving user experience. By deferring the loading of non-essential content, such as images, your website can load faster, enhance mobile performance, and reduce bandwidth consumption. Moreover, lazy loading contributes to a seamless browsing experience, increasing user engagement and ultimately driving conversions. Additionally, it offers SEO benefits by improving page load times and enhancing your website’s visibility in search engine rankings. Implementing lazy loading is a valuable investment that can significantly improve your website’s performance and ensure a positive user experience for your visitors.

--

--

Syed Maroob
ILLUMINATION

Experienced software engineer passionate about building exceptional web apps. Loves sharing insights through articles. medium.com/@maroobsyed/subscribe